Transaction 6407fd370b99e4872f9d3d19870b14be54d21f842031e16f89450a064362966e
1 Input
2 Outputs
- 6407fd370b99e4872f9d3d19870b14be54d21f842031e16f89450a064362966e:0
- 6407fd370b99e4872f9d3d19870b14be54d21f842031e16f89450a064362966e:1
value 1194390000
address 1LUfh2rSTc9rnLykU4zqa51TVqssXsKkTo
value 18252179335
address 1GsGw5KAbY4ZCnG1yMmRbpSYKUiyvvLgWv